She did not even know how he had passed through the palisade, but he was certainly outside and away.
There was something weird about it and she felt a little fear, as if an event almost supernatural had occurred. The sudden departure of Henry Ware to the forest started the slanderous tongues to wagging again, and they said it was a trap of some kind, though no one could tell how.
A sly report was started that he had become that worst of all creatures in his time, a renegade, a white man who allied himself with the red to make war upon his own people.
It came to the ears of Paul Cotter, and the heart of the loyal youth grew hot within him.
Paul was not fond of war and strife, but he had an abounding courage, and he and Henry Ware had been through danger together. "He is changed, I will admit," he said, "but if he says we are going to be attacked, we shall be.
